    Mark V 35 cab clone question

    The cab clone is after the power amp but is line level out. I have been using a Boss GT-100 multi-effects processor and am happy with the result. The trick is to use the 4 cable method: Guitar to GT-100 input GT-100 effects send to Mark V input Mark V effects send to GT-100 effects return...

    Mark V:35 Output Master Volume

    I compared the volume knob with the solo knob and found them to be essentially identical. Thus, if you dial in your volume knob then just add an "hour" to the solo knob, you have two predictable volumes.
